What Is the Redmond Side Sewer Contractor Performance Bond?

Redmond, WA – Side Sewer Contractor Performance Bond

The Redmond Side Sewer Contractor Performance Bond is a financial guarantee required by the city for contractors working on side sewer projects. A side sewer, a vital part of a property’s plumbing system, connects homes and businesses to the city’s sewer system. Ensuring that these systems are installed or repaired correctly is crucial to prevent environmental contamination and maintain public health.

Why Is It Necessary?

  • Quality Assurance: The bond serves as an assurance of quality work. It guarantees that the contractor will complete the project according to the city’s standards and regulations. This is essential to prevent issues like leaks, blockages, or contamination that could harm the environment or public health.
  • Financial Protection: The bond provides financial protection for property owners. If the contractor fails to fulfill their obligations or if issues arise after the project’s completion, property owners have a financial safety net. They can use the bond to cover the costs of fixing or completing the work, ensuring that their investment is safeguarded.
  • Legal Requirement: Obtaining this bond is often a legal requirement in Redmond. Contractors must secure it before commencing work on a side sewer project. Failure to do so can result in legal penalties, fines, and the inability to secure the necessary permits for construction.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can a contractor be exempt from obtaining this bond?

In certain cases, a contractor may be exempt from obtaining the Redmond Side Sewer Contractor Performance Bond. This exemption typically applies to very small projects or specific types of work that do not pose a significant risk to the city’s sewer system or public health. However, the criteria for exemption can vary, and contractors should always consult with the city’s authorities to determine if their project qualifies for an exemption.

What happens if a contractor defaults on their obligations despite having the bond?

While the bond provides financial protection to property owners, the city of Redmond also takes appropriate actions if a contractor defaults on their obligations. This may include penalties, legal actions, and potential suspension or revocation of the contractor’s license. Additionally, the bonding company that issued the bond to the contractor may step in to fulfill the obligations or compensate the property owner.

Can property owners file a claim against the bond for issues that arise after the project’s completion?

Property owners can indeed file a claim against the Redmond Side Sewer Contractor Performance Bond for issues that arise after the project’s completion, but there are limitations. The bond typically has a specific timeframe within which claims must be filed, often within a year after the completion of the project. It’s essential for property owners to promptly address any concerns and initiate the claim process within the specified timeframe to seek compensation for necessary repairs or corrections.
